File: /home/imensosw/www/imenso.co/demo/claapp/admin/edit.php
<?php
include_once("../config/config.php");
include_once(BASIC_PATH."layout/header.php");
include_once(BASIC_PATH."config/validation.php");
include_once(BASIC_PATH."config/function.php");
include_once(BASIC_PATH."model/admin.php");
$status=$msg="";$id=0;
$crud=New Crud();
if(isset($_GET['id']))
{
$id=$_GET['id'];
}
$footer=1;
$query="select * from users where id=".$id;
$result=$crud->getData($query);
if((!$id || !$result))
{
$status='warrning';
$msg='Permission Access Denied';
$_SESSION[$status]=$msg;
header('location:'.PATH.'creator/index.php');
exit();
}
if(isset($_POST['email']))
{
$validation = new Validation();
$email = $crud->escape_string($_POST['email']);
$msg = $validation->check_empty($_POST, array('name','email','role'));
$query="select * from users where id not in('$id') and email='".$email."'";
$result1=$crud->getData($query);
if($result1)
{
$status='warrning';
$msg='User Email Already Exist';
}
// checking empty fields
if($msg =="") {
// if all the fields are filled (not empty)
$admin=New Admin();
$add_result=json_decode($admin->updateUser($id));
$status=$add_result->status;
$msg=$add_result->msg;
}
$_SESSION[$status]=$msg;
if($status=="success")
{
header('location:'.PATH.$_SESSION['nthrive_type'].'/index.php');
exit();
}
}
$query="select TimeZone from timezones ";
$t_result=$crud->getData($query);
?>
<!-- edit start -->
<div class="main-container container padding-10">
<div id="content1" class="m_t20">
<div class="col-xs-6 mt4">
<a class="page-name" href="<?php echo PATH.$subfolder; ?>"><strong><i class="fa fa-long-arrow-left"></i> Back</strong></a>
</div>
<div class="col-xs-6 bdc">
<div class="text-right">
<?php include(BASIC_PATH."layout/sub_header.php"); ?>
</div>
</div>
<div class="clearfix"></div>
<form id="add_form" action="" class="m_t20" method="post" enctype="multipart/form-data">
<div class="col-sm-8 m_b20 col-sm-offset-2">
<div class="">
<div class="form-group m_b30">
<label>Name:</label>
<input type="text" name="name" required class="form-control" value="<?php echo $result[0]['name'] ?>" id="name" placeholder="Name">
</div>
<div class="form-group m_b30">
<label>Email:</label>
<input type="email" name="email" required class="form-control" value="<?php echo $result[0]['email'] ?>" id="email" placeholder="Email">
</div>
<div class="form-group m_b30">
<label>Select Role:</label>
<select name="role" required class="form-control" id="role">
<option value="">Role</option>
<option value="admin" <?php if($result[0]['appadmin']==1){ echo 'selected'; } ?>>Admin</option>
<option value="manager" <?php if($result[0]['claadmin']==1){ echo 'selected'; } ?>>Manager</option>
<option value="creator" <?php if($result[0]['clacreator']==1){ echo 'selected'; } ?>>Creator</option>
<option value="user" <?php if($result[0]['clauser']==1){ echo 'selected'; } ?>>User</option>
</select>
</div>
<div class="form-group m_b30">
<label>Select Timezone:</label>
<select name="timezone" class="form-control" id="timezone">
<option value="">Timezone</option>
<?php for($k=0;$k<count($t_result);$k++){?>
<option value="<?php echo $t_result[$k]['TimeZone'] ?>" <?php if($t_result[$k]['TimeZone']==$result[0]['timezone']){ echo 'selected'; } ?>><?php echo $t_result[$k]['TimeZone'] ?></option>
<?php } ?>
</select>
</div>
</div>
<div class="text-center m_t30">
<div class="col-md-2">
<div class="text-center"><button type="submit" class="btn btn-block btn-success">Save</button></div>
</div>
<div class="col-md-2">
<div class="text-center"><a href="<?php echo PATH.$subfolder; ?>" class="btn btn-block btn-cancel">Cancel </a></div>
</div>
</div>
</div>
</div>
</form>
</div>
</div>
<?php require(BASIC_PATH."layout/footer.php"); ?>
<script src="<?php echo PATH ?>js/user.js"></script>
<script type="text/javascript">
$(document).ready(function(){
$("#add_form").validate();
});
</script>